Obituary

Jeri was born in Lafayette Indiana. There she attended Christian school and after that she graduated from Lafayette high school in Lafayette Indiana. After school she worked as a dental assistant for a pediatric dentist and after a while she decided to move to South Bend Indiana where she worked for Thompson and McKinnon brokers she learned how to operate the ticker tape And it was there she joined a youth volleyball club organized by the YMCA and Guess what? I also attended and joined the club and that’s how we met. It was there she asked her, at that time, boyfriend to take her to Hopman Jewelers in Elkhart Indiana where I worked so she could have her ears pierced by me at his store.

Soon after that I invited her for a date and asked her to come to a get-together at my home on the Elkhart river for a party. After dating for less than three months we knew we were meant for each other and I proposed and we got married January 3, 1970. We had a beautiful wedding. I continued to work for the same jeweler and soon after we were expecting with our first born Jeff. In the next 3 years Tracy and Jon were added to the family.

Jeri provided a great home for me and the boys. She was always taking them to scouts after school activities and of course picking up after them, after all they are boys. She was a den mother, scoutmaster and very much involved with scouts.

In 1984 we moved to Florida for warmer weather. After finding a home, bless her heart, she packed up the 3 Boys and towed a fishing boat behind her car and made the trip to Florida with one overnight stay in Tennessee Wow!!

After the kids where done with Grade School Jeri took on a job at Walt Disney World where she worked 10 years and was twice awarded with the “Partner of Excellence “ award. The highest employee award at Disney awarded through votes from fellow employees and management.

After retiring from Disney and a bout with lung cancer which took away her right lung, we settled in Royal Harbor retirement community in Tavares, Florida and made lots of friends. In 2013 we moved to Hawthorne retirement community where we still reside.

During the past 11 years we have enjoyed living in both communities and have been traveling, and visiting all of the lower 48 states, and many, many National and State Parks.

This past October we were still making trips to northern Georgia as well as South and North Carolina. Our love for each other has only grown through the past 52 years raising our family, retirement, traveling together in a dinky class B motor home and I will sorely miss her each and every day. Church and God have always been a big part of our lives and will continue to be so.

We want to thank all our family and friends for all the prayers and thoughtfulness that have given me a lot of support and love.
